KTP is typically synthesized through a high-temperature reaction of titanium dioxide with a mixture of potassium phosphate salts, which also act as a fluxing agent to facilitate crystal growth. The resulting crystal structure has been thoroughly characterized using methods like X-ray crystallography.

A Knowledge Transfer Partnership (KTP) is a UK-based program (also adopted in other countries) that helps businesses access academic expertise to drive innovation. Funded by Innovate UK (and similar agencies like Enterprise Ireland), a KTP typically lasts 12 to 36 months.
